Stretch marks, also known as striae distensae, are dermal scars that occur when the skin is rapidly stretched. This rapid stretching disrupts the normal production of collagen and elastin, resulting in visible lines. While they can appear due to various factors, including pregnancy, puberty, and muscle gain, weight fluctuations, particularly weight loss, can also contribute to their formation and associated discomfort.

The body’s response to weight change involves complex physiological adaptations. During weight loss, the skin may undergo further stretching as underlying fat deposits diminish. This can exacerbate existing stretch marks or contribute to the development of new ones. Furthermore, as the skin adjusts to its new contours, the repair processes within the dermis may trigger the release of histamine and other inflammatory mediators. These substances are known to stimulate nerve endings, leading to an itching sensation.

Nocturnal itching beneath a plaster or synthetic limb enclosure is a frequently reported issue. This sensation, intensified during evening hours, stems from a confluence of factors associated with the environment within the cast and the body’s natural circadian rhythms. Understanding the mechanisms driving this discomfort is crucial for effective management and improved patient comfort.

The implications of persistent itching extend beyond mere annoyance. Disrupted sleep patterns, potential skin damage from scratching with implements inserted into the cast, and increased risk of secondary infection all contribute to a diminished quality of life. Historically, addressing this problem has been challenging, often relying on anecdotal remedies with limited effectiveness. Modern approaches emphasize preventative measures and evidence-based treatments.

Ear irritation resulting from wearing jewelry in pierced earlobes is a common dermatological concern. This discomfort manifests as itching, redness, and sometimes swelling at the piercing site. The primary causes relate to material sensitivity and improper hygiene. Individuals may experience these symptoms immediately after inserting earrings or after prolonged wear.

Understanding the sources of this irritation is crucial for maintaining ear health and comfort. Identifying the offending material, such as nickel, and adopting proper cleaning protocols can prevent recurring discomfort. Historically, certain metals have been recognized as common allergens, leading to the development of hypoallergenic alternatives and improved piercing aftercare practices.
